The factory didn't spend much time trying to get the door fitment right. Gaps never seem to be equal around the door. My driver door actually needs to have the window frame repositioned on the lower door.

If I make the body lines match on the lower door the frame barely touches the A pillar. This is something I wish I had caught before the truck was painted. But it wasn't apparent without the weatherstripping.

I recommend putting some masking tape on the body lines to sharpen them. Place tape on the door, fender and the the cab. (See arrows on photo 1) The tape will make it easier to see any misalignment and where to make compromises to get a reasonable fit up.
